Bollywood actress Aarti Chhabria, who has been a part of reality shows, is set to make her fiction debut with horror series 'Darr...Sabko Lagta Hai'. Recently, the BCCC (Broadcasting Content Complaints Council) sent an advisory to channels recently to be cautious with shows depicting occult, superstitions, black magic, exorcism and witchcraft, especially in the portrayal of women in a negative manner on air. Ask Aarti about that and she says, “I think horror as a genre is extremely entertaining. Everyone is glued to watching horror shows and films. People are curious about the paranormal world and I don’t think this should come under the scanner. Even small children love hearing ghost stories.”

Sony TV's 'Crime Patrol' is making a huge impact on the viewers through its hard-hitting stories. And to make the episodes more special now, Bollywood's hottie Ranveer Singh will be seen hosting a few episodes. Ranveer is all set to feature in Sanjay Leela Bhansali's next 'Bajirao Mastani' as the fearless warrior. He will be seen hosting two episodes of the show to promote his movie. It will be a heroic super week, wherein stories of heroes will be aired. The actor shot for the sequence on November 30.

Zee TV recently announced the second season of 'India’s Best Dramebaaz'. The upcoming season will be hosted by television hunks Ravi Dubey and Rithvik Dhanjani. There is already news about Bollywood diva Sonali Bendre and actor Vivek Oberoi returning as the judges. The two actors will be accompanied by the famous filmmaker Sajid Khan as the third judge. Sajid confirmed being part of the project on Twitter, stating "Judging India's Best Dramebaaz on Zee..looking fwd to a fun shoot starting today..will post pics 4 u.." The series has already started with the audition rounds, and will be on-air soon.

Veteran Bollywood actor Om Puri, who has hosted various crime series on television including Crime Patrol and Savdhan India, will soon be making a comeback to the small screen. He will be seen hosting Sony TV’s horror series Aahat. The new format of the show is all set to go on air by the end of July. (Photo: Shashank Sane)

Sonu Sood, an actor with a chiseled body and loads of talent is getting ready for his small screen debut. Earlier Sonu has appeared in many television shows to promote his movies. This is the first time, the handsome hunk will be sitting on a judge's hot seat. As per the sources, Sonu is making his debut with a comedy reality show as a judge.
When asked, Sonu says, "Television connects people from different aspect of life on a common platform. This attracted me towards this medium. I have never performed on television before and this is a completely new chapter for me. Through hosting or judging a show, viewers can see different side of my personality which they don't otherwise get to see in movies."
Talking about his experience on judging a show, he says, "It's a tough job to make people laugh. While judging such show, we have to be extra cautious of not hurting the comedian's self-esteem. I am excited being a judge on small screen." (Photo: Samik Sen)

Dabangg girl Sonakshi Sinha showed her bubbly and childish avatar as she made her television debut in a music reality show. Sonakshi, who has joined musicians Salim Merchant and Vishal Dadlani on the judging panel of the second season of ‘Indian Idol Junior,’ took to Twitter to express her excitement.
"Thanks 4 the amazing response on the #IndianIdolJrTrailer guys! so kicked that u'll r SO excited about it! Now i'm even MORE charged up."
In a statement, Sonakshi admitted that while she is not keen on Bollywood playback singing as her contemporaries, she would love to do a musical concert someday!
Indian Idol Junior-2 went on-air on May 30 on Sony Entertainment Television. (Photo: Facebook)

As part of a reshuffle of the judges panel, Bollywood’s one of the best dancers, Shahid Kapoor will replace actress Madhuri Dixit and join choreographer Ganesh Hegde on the panel of the ‘Jhalak Dikhhla Jaa 8.’
Shahid, who is preparing for his marriage next month with Delhi girl Mira Rajput, believes that it is time for him to return to the true love of his life – dance!
“When I first took up dancing, I had the privilege to work closely with some great mentors to not only honed my dance skills, but also helped me to shape my personality. As I join the ‘Jhalak Dikhhla Jaa’ family as its judge, I am looking forward to share my learnings and experience with the contestants. Being a dancer brought discipline to my life and changed it completely; I’m now hoping to transfer some of the knowledge towards shaping the young and talented choreographers in our country,” said Shahid in a statement.
The show will go on-air on Colors on July 11, 2015. (Photo: Facebook)

Model and actress Lisa Haydon will be seen judging the contestants of reality TV show 'India's Next Top Model.' Based on the famous US reality show 'America's Next Top Model', the MTV show will feature multiple contestants from across the country who will vie for 'India's Next Top Model' title based on certain tasks.
"I don't intend on being easy or being harsh... I intend on being realistic. I think it really depends on whether the girls perform properly," said the ‘Queen’ actress on her role as a judge. Lisa has been a part of the modelling industry for quite a long time. (Photo: Prathamesh Bandekar)

Bollywood actress and dancer Lauren Gottlieb will be returning to her homeground 'Jhalak Dikhhla Jaa,' but this time, as a judge. She will be adding the glam quotient to the all-male judging panel, comprising Shahid Kapoor, Karan Johar and Ganesh Hegde, in Season 8 of Colors’ show.
As a contestant, Lauren was the highest scorer and the runner-up of ‘Jhalak Dikhhla Jaa 6’ with choreographer and partner Punit Pathak. In 2014, she participated in ‘Jhalak Dikhla Jaa 7’ with Salman Yusuff Khan as a ‘Challenge Setter’.

The child actor who rose to fame with his debut film ‘Taare Zameen Par' (2007) now might be roped in by the television for a mythological show on Sony TV. As per some online reports, Darsheel is in talks with the production house of ‘Suryaputra Karn’ for the role of Arjun. Darsheel made his television debut with the dance reality show ‘Jhalak Dikhhla Jaa 5’ in 2012, which garnered him a lot of appreciation. Back then, he had expressed interest in working in TV serials.

Bollywood actor Aarya Babbar made his debut on the small screen with popular reality show ‘Bigg Boss Season 8’ in 2014. Currently, Aarya stars in Sony TV's 'Sankatmochan Mahabali Hanuman' as Raavan. The show went on-air in May 2015. In a complete wicked avatar that is topped with a brawny physique, rowdy moustaches and a perfect screen presence, Aarya is indeed the television's hottest 'Raavan' yet!
About his role as Raavan, Aarya says, “I have been offered several projects on TV, but I wanted to debut with a powerful and exclusive role. Raavan was a doting son, a loving brother and a great king. He was extremely intelligent. He fought for his sister's pride. He is a strong character and a misunderstood hero."

Bollywood actor Shreyas Talpade, who is known for his perfect comic timing and superb acting skills, will be seen making his way back to the small screen after 13 years. He will host the upcoming series of 'Savdhaan India, Maharashtra Fight Back'.
"As an actor, I feel I should not limit myself. I take up whatever excites me, be it from any medium," says Shreyas about his return to TV.
This series will replace 'Punjab Fight Back'. Earlier, Shreyas has featured in TV shows like 'Woh' and 'Amanat'. (Photo: Facebook)
